Lot Description

Two early twentieth century small silver mounted jewellery boxes, the first of plain elliptical shape, hallmarked James Dixon & Sons Ltd., Sheffield 1908, and the second of shaped square form raised on four lobed feet, hallmarked Deakin & Francis Ltd., Birmingham 1910. Together with a small octagonal-sided silver and lilac-coloured enamel compact, hallmarked Birmingham 1923 and a 1920's circular silver pill box with tortoiseshell lid. (4).
